For families evaluating options in Middleton, the practical move is to initiate a detailed conversation with Alba early, outlining care needs, preferred caregiver traits, and any required medical oversight. Ask about 24/7 coverage, backup plans, and how substitutions are handled; obtain references and ask how care plans are documented and adjusted over time. Clarify pricing, what's included, and any potential add-ons; confirm coordination with doctors and hospital discharge plans if applicable. Comprehensive Guide to Medicare Coverage for Hospice Care
Hospice care focuses on providing comfort and support for individuals nearing the end of life, with Medicare Part A covering services like nursing care and counseling for patients with a terminal illness and a life expectancy of six months or less. While most hospice services are low-cost for eligible patients, families should be aware that certain expenses, such as room and board, may not be covered.
